BRCGS 3.6.1 Reason for Rejection-Acceptance of Raw Materials

Hi,

 

Reviewing our 3.6.1 non conformance report form and there is a section of Reason for Rejection/Acceptance of Raw Materials (complete as appropriate).

 

Am I right in thinking even though the raw material is not conforming, this area is the space where we explain WHY we continue to use it if required?

 

​e.g. "colour of paper supplied for packaging is not the correct colour, however due to customer needs, they are willing to accept this only for this making"

 

There has never been this section on other NCR forms, so I'm trying to grasp it's relevance and if it something unique to BRC.

I don't think color is a deviation if it is a customer demand. You do have to seek a formal agreement with your customer however. 

 

As long as the packaging is not affecting product safety or quality, you don't need to explain WHY. 

Non-conformity product = out-of-specs

Defective product = unusable 

 

For example, your paper looks more yellow than requirement but the print remains legilable; it means the paper is a non-conformity but not a defect. 

Compromise or "use as is" could be a treatment for NC materials.

Create concession log and procedure, this will support your raised NC`s, traceability and this will help to avoid questions from BRC auditor

 

Your concession log should contain the following details : 

 

  • Packaging code / raw material code 
  • Packaging / raw material location
  • Where it is going to be used 
  • Date of concession request: allows to monitor and trend numbers of concessions per any given period of time;
  • Reason for concession 
  • Approval conditions / rejection 
  • Approval deadline
  • Additional comments

you procedure should consider  : 

  • Responsibility (staff with authority to grand concession) 
  • Examples of concession (for certain things like best before, different colour packaging etc - supplier or customer can be approached to approve concession, raw material samples can be tested by lab, or organoleptically checked by tech team)
